Output fdfceb7252ccc29d55b56db0b1e28cc8c68ddaca03c2139a3e2c1ebca74f7cc3:0

value
9505513
script pubkey
OP_0 OP_PUSHBYTES_20 d3e3f02873c93b694a0947513a8f063a968e25d6
address
bc1q603lq2rneyakjjsfgagn4rcx82tgufwkwtknpc
transaction
fdfceb7252ccc29d55b56db0b1e28cc8c68ddaca03c2139a3e2c1ebca74f7cc3
confirmations
184826
spent
true